///////////////////////////////////////////////////////////////////////
// struct STreeInstanceData definition
//
// If a new CSpeedTreeRT is created that is an instance of another tree,
// this structure stores the instance's overriding values.
struct STreeInstanceData
{
STreeInstanceData( ) :
m_pParent(NULL),
m_fLodLevel(1.0f)
{
}
const CSpeedTreeRT* m_pParent; // which tree this is an instance of
CVec3 m_cPosition; // position for this instance, different from parent
float m_fLodLevel; // this instance's LOD value
};
///////////////////////////////////////////////////////////////////////
// struct SInstanceList definition
//
// A single tree may have multiple instances. This structure tracks all
// of the instances of a single (m_vInstances), as well as all of the
// unique trees in an entire scene (m_vUniqueTrees).
struct SInstanceList
{
std::vector<CSpeedTreeRT*> m_vInstances; // list of instances of a particular tree
static std::vector<CSpeedTreeRT*> m_vUniqueTrees; // list of all trees in the scene that aren't instances
};
